GRIFFIN v. STATE

No. 71S03-0907-CR-333.

922 N.E.2d 1255 (2010)

Reynaldo A. GRIFFIN, Appellant (Defendant below), v. STATE of Indiana, Appellee (Plaintiff below).

Supreme Court of Indiana.

February 23, 2010.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Jeffrey L. Sanford, South Bend, IN, Attorney for Appellant.

Gregory F. Zoeller, Attorney General of Indiana, Thomas D. Perkins, Deputy Attorney General, Indianapolis, IN, Attorneys for Appellee.


On Transfer from the Indiana Court of Appeals, No. 71A03-0805-CR-260

DICKSON, Justice.

For persons charged with committing certain drug offenses in, on, or within 1,000 feet of school property, a public park, a family housing complex, or a youth program center, the resulting penalty enhancement is precluded if both (a) the defendant was in, on, or within the proscribed area only "briefly," and (b) no member of a designated class of young people was within...
